What Is Pet Medicine?

Pet Medicine is a trauma-informed, animal-assisted approach to emotional well-being that helps you feel safe, grounded, and more like your true self — all through the steady, loving presence of your pet.

It’s not another clinical program or overwhelming routine.
It’s the everyday magic you already feel with your animal: the softening in your chest when they curl beside you, the way your breath steadies when you stroke their fur, the joy that rises when they play, stretch, or greet you at the door.

These small moments are powerful.
They shift your physiology, your emotions, and your sense of belonging.
Pet Medicine gives language, structure, and support to what your heart already knows:

Your pet helps your body remember what safety feels like.

How Pet Medicine Works

Pet Medicine is guided by five simple practices — the 5 Paws — inspired by how animals naturally regulate and connect. Each practice can shift you out of stress and into safety in just a few minutes a day.

You’ll learn to:

✨ reconnect to your body and breath
✨ move tension the way animals instinctively do
✨ soften your heart through shared presence
✨ release stress with tapping
✨ reflect with clarity and compassion

These practices aren’t about perfection. They’re about returning — to calm, to truth, to yourself.

Your pet leads you back, step by gentle step.

Why It Works

Your relationship with your pet is biologically and emotionally regulating.
Their presence lowers cortisol, increases oxytocin, steadies your heart rate, and signals safety to your nervous system. When paired with the 5 Paws practices, something profound happens:

Why It Helps Your Pet, Too

Pet Medicine isn’t one-sided — it’s a shared ecosystem of co-regulation.

When you relax, your pet relaxes.
Animals feel our breath, our tone, our emotional weather.
When your body settles, their body settles with you.

As you learn to regulate through the 5 Paws, your pet becomes:

🐾 calmer
🐾 more confident
🐾 more playful
🐾 more deeply connected to you

A regulated human creates a regulated pet.
A regulated pet creates a regulated home.

Pet Medicine strengthens your bond in both directions — a loop of trust, attunement, and emotional safety that benefits you and your animal equally.
